Thirty floors of nightmare fueled action. An ex-cop with nothing left to lose.
After losing his job and family, Flint Reed finds himself in the middle of a terrorist attack. With nothing but his wits and experience as a former Union police officer, he must do everything he can to stay alive.
As he soon discovers, however, there are also hostages, and no one is coming to save them.
All hope falls to Flint.
But as he fights to navigate the building, the real answers begin to unravel. What are the terrorists really after, and why are they so intent on getting into the vault?
Experience the beginning of the Resonant Son series. If you're a fan of Die Hard, Renegade Star, or the Last Reaper, you'll love this epic sci-fi thrill ride.

There are incongruities in the book. Neutron bombs are desired to destroy the life in their vicinity — not destroy buildings and infrastructure which is the exact opposite of what is proposed by the authors here. And some of the knife fight scenes are just unbelievable. However to say more might be a spoiler. All in all an entertaining and not
unreasonable way to while away a few hours. 😱
